- Title
On timed alternating simulation for concurrent timed games.
- Authors
Bozzelli, Laura; Legay, Axel; Pinchinat, Sophie
- Abstract
We address the problem of alternating simulation refinement for concurrent timed games ( TG). We show that checking timed alternating simulation between TG is E XPTIME-complete, and provide a logical characterization of this preorder in terms of a meaningful fragment of a new logic, TAMTL*. TAMTL* is an action-based timed extension of standard alternating-time temporal logic ATL*, which allows to quantify over strategies where the designated coalition of players is not responsible for blocking time. While for full TAMTL*, model-checking TG is undecidable, we show that for its fragment TAMTL, corresponding to the timed version of ATL, the problem is instead decidable and in E XPTIME.
